I can't say I am in love with this place, but its a great joint to check out for late night food. For daytime pizza, there are definitely better options, but at late night, past 10, you're not going to find better. I particularly enjoy their breadsticks but unfortunately, it is not gluten free as their pizza crusts are. The staff seems like a bunch of cool guys and the place has cozy decorations and local art hung around the place. Not bad at all.

Used to love this place for a decent thin slice. Ordered a pie the other night...after checking out the menu online I ordered a large, listed as $24.50. I thought that’s a lot considering you can get a beautiful Arizmendi pizza around the corner for $20, but figured a change was good. When I called in it sounded like the price was $38.50. I figured I heard wrong...but no. The pizza was FORTY DOLLARS. They said the website had not been updated. They were all nice and somewhat sheepish, but never again. It’s a good $20 pizza, def NOT $40.

I'm from New York, so therefore I am a pizza snob. I've never had good pizza since I moved to SF, so you can imagine how skeptical I am with any advertised "real NY" pizza. Well Lanesplitter is pretty legit. The crust is not only thin, but the right kind of thin. Just needs more sauce and more greasy cheese and then it'll be perfect.
